From c1920eff14e465fb0a894de534ef3e59beed817e Mon Sep 17 00:00:00 2001 From: Oleg Zhurakousky Date: Wed, 3 Aug 2022 18:02:38 +0200 Subject: [PATCH] GH-905 Relax handling of incompatible BiFunctions Resolves #905 --- .../context/catalog/BeanFactoryAwareFunctionRegistry.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-cloud-function-context/src/main/java/org/springframework/cloud/function/context/catalog/BeanFactoryAwareFunctionRegistry.java b/spring-cloud-function-context/src/main/java/org/springframework/cloud/function/context/catalog/BeanFactoryAwareFunctionRegistry.java index e3a34fb70..aefceff04 100644 --- a/spring-cloud-function-context/src/main/java/org/springframework/cloud/function/context/catalog/BeanFactoryAwareFunctionRegistry.java +++ b/spring-cloud-function-context/src/main/java/org/springframework/cloud/function/context/catalog/BeanFactoryAwareFunctionRegistry.java @@ -190,7 +190,7 @@ public class BeanFactoryAwareFunctionRegistry extends SimpleFunctionRegistry imp } if (!FunctionTypeUtils.isTypeMap(inputType2)) { - throw new UnsupportedOperationException("BiFunction's second argument must be assignable to Map, since BiFunction " + logger.debug("BiFunction's second argument must be assignable to Map, since BiFunction " + "represents parsed Message with first argument being payload and second headers. " + "Other signatures are not supported at the moment."); }